2023年自動周界市場價值為2.0492億美元,預計到2024年將達到2.1939億美元,複合年成長率為7.15%,到2030年將達到3.3234億美元。

自動視野檢查市場主要包括用於繪製和量化視野的設備,有助於青光眼、視網膜疾病和神經系統疾病的診斷和管理。這項市場需求是由視力障礙的日益普遍以及眼科對準確和可重複的測試方法的需求不斷成長所推動的。分析儀主要應用於醫院、眼科診所和研究機構,幫助驗光師和眼科醫生評估患者的周邊和中心視力。市場促進因素包括機器學習、人工智慧和自動化技術的進步,這些技術正在提高這些設備的準確性和效率。此外,世界人口老化導致眼部疾病發生率上升,進一步推動需求。新的商機在於開發攜帶式、方便用戶使用的設備,使偏遠地區能夠更廣泛地獲得眼部保健服務。公司應考慮與高科技公司合作,整合最新的追蹤和分析軟體並提供競爭優勢。然而,也存在一些局限性,例如先進設備的高成本以及需要專門培訓才能有效操作。此外,低度開發地區的監管障礙和緩慢的採用率也構成了重大挑戰。鼓勵創新的領域包括設備小型化、開發人工智慧驅動的診斷工具以及增強遠端醫療能力,以使透過遠距諮詢更容易獲得眼部護理。透過專注於擴大使用案例(特別是在初級保健和農村環境)並獎勵融入標準醫療實踐,可以促進業務成長。整個市場的競爭和創新仍在繼續,需要持續投資於研發,以保持積極並有效應對挑戰。透過可擴展的解決方案和策略夥伴關係關係解決成本障礙可以進一步簡化與現有醫療保健基礎設施的整合並推動永續成長。

The Automated Visual Field Analyzer Market was valued at USD 204.92 million in 2023, expected to reach USD 219.39 million in 2024, and is projected to grow at a CAGR of 7.15%, to USD 332.34 million by 2030.

The Automated Visual Field Analyzer market encompasses devices used to map and quantify the visual field, mainly assisting in diagnosing and managing glaucoma, retinal diseases, and neurological conditions. This market's necessity is driven by the growing prevalence of visual impairments and the increasing need for accurate, repeatable testing methods in ophthalmology. The analyzers are primarily applied in hospitals, eye clinics, and research institutions, benefiting optometrists and ophthalmologists in assessing patients' peripheral and central vision. Catalyzing factors for market growth include advancements in machine learning, AI, and automation technologies, which enhance the precision and efficiency of these devices. Additionally, an aging global population contributes to a higher incidence of eye disorders, further driving demand. Emerging opportunities lie in developing portable and user-friendly devices, enabling broader access to eye care in remote locations. Companies should consider forming partnerships with tech firms to integrate modern tracking and analysis software, offering a competitive edge. However, limitations include high costs associated with advanced devices and the need for specialized training for effective operation. Moreover, regulatory hurdles and slow adoption rates in underdeveloped regions pose significant challenges. Recommended areas for innovation include miniaturization of devices, development of AI-powered diagnostic tools, and enhancement of telemedicine capabilities to make eye care more accessible through remote consultations. Business growth can be bolstered by focusing on expanding use cases, especially in primary care and rural settings, with incentives for incorporation into standard healthcare practices. The market overall remains competitive and innovation-driven, necessitating continuous investment in research and development to maintain a forward-thinking edge and manage challenges effectively. Addressing the cost barrier through scalable solutions and strategic partnerships can further streamline integration into existing healthcare infrastructures, driving sustainable growth.

Market Dynamics: Unveiling Key Market Insights in the Rapidly Evolving Automated Visual Field Analyzer Market

The Automated Visual Field Analyzer Market is undergoing transformative changes driven by a dynamic interplay of supply and demand factors. Understanding these evolving market dynamics prepares business organizations to make informed investment decisions, refine strategic decisions, and seize new opportunities. By gaining a comprehensive view of these trends, business organizations can mitigate various risks across political, geographic, technical, social, and economic domains while also gaining a clearer understanding of consumer behavior and its impact on manufacturing costs and purchasing trends.

  • Market Drivers
    • Growing disorders of Glaucoma, AMD, Scotomas and brain abnormalities
    • Potential demand attributed to advanced and novel technologies for detection of diseases
    • Increasing geriatric population associated with visual impairment
  • Market Restraints
    • High cost associated with automated visual field analyzer
  • Market Opportunities
    • Favorable government rules and regulations associated with research and development in visual field analyzer
    • Growing healthcare spending and introduction of awareness campaigns
  • Market Challenges
    • Concern regarding faulty results and technical complexities associated with automated visual field analyzer
